用西门子PLC300设计流水灯,跑马灯的程序。在线等!!!

急用啊!跪求!!!最好有程序图

1、霓虹灯广告屏装置PLC 控制梯形图的设计与调试, 该广告屏共有8根灯管,24只流水灯,每4只灯为一组。霓虹灯广告屏装置PLC

2、控制要求:: Ⅰ341212345678Ⅳ56789 (1)该广告屏中间8根灯管亮灭的时序为:第1根亮→2亮→3亮→„„→

第8根亮,时间间隔为1s ,全亮后,显示10s ,再反过来从8→7→„„→1按1s 间隔顺序熄灭,全灭后停亮2s ;再从第8根开始亮,顺序点亮7→6→„„→1,时间间隔1s ,显示5s ,再从1→2→„„→8按1s 间隔顺序熄灭,全灭后停亮2s ,然后重复运行,周而复始。

3、24只流水灯,4个一组分成6组,从Ⅰ→Ⅱ→„„→Ⅵ按1s 时间间隔

依次向前移动,且点亮时每相隔1亮,同时Ⅰ“①、③”灭→Ⅲ“⑨、 ”亮,同时Ⅱ“⑤、⑦”灭„„,如此移动一段时间(如30s )后,再反过来移动一段时间,„„如此循环往复。

4、系统有单步/连续控制,有起动和停止按钮。

5、起动时,灯管和流水灯同时起动,关闭时,可同时也可分别关闭。

6、要求有移位指令的应用

7、在控制要求1中,若要求将全亮后显示10s 改为以0.5s 间隔同时闪烁5s ,试修改程序。

温馨提示:内容为网友见解,仅供参考
第1个回答  2021-01-08

第2个回答  2014-09-22

m0.5每秒闪一次,可以在硬件组态中设置

本回答被提问者采纳
第3个回答  2014-09-19
采用移位最简单
第4个回答  2014-09-16
哥们,什么要求都不说,怎么做?提问至少要说明你的控制过程和使用的器件类别追问

按下按钮,第一个灯亮隔1s灭,第二个灯再亮,1s灭,以此类推到第8个灯。用移位和循环指令

追答

不是有个移位寄存器SHRB不就搞定了,用SM0.5来做触发条件,你需要做的就是弄好外部输入信号的通断时间

追问

可是整体不会编写。。。

追答

看样子你是新手了,实在不行你就写步进指令写吧;虽然麻烦了点

追问

才学的,步进一点也不懂。。。大神写个给我吧

才学的,步进一点也不懂。。。大神写个给我吧

追答

刚学的先搞s7-200的,300的先不要弄;里面很多不同概念;我在做淘宝,西门子的写一大堆的……

追问

学校里面的课程,听不懂。更不会写,写不完今晚就要加课了

追答

学校里面,应该会讲编程思想的,多看看你就会明白的;其实就一句话,如果条件为真,则结果为1,否则为0.

追问

真不会,听了2节课了。不然就不在百度里面问了,听了像天书,还不能抄同学的。不然又得重写

追答

传送指令总该会用吧

追问

能说不会吗?加QQ可以吗?大神😭

追答

在Q上搜个群,先去混几天看看

用西门子PLC300设计流水灯,跑马灯的程序。在线等!!!
1、霓虹灯广告屏装置PLC 控制梯形图的设计与调试, 该广告屏共有8根灯管,24只流水灯,每4只灯为一组。霓虹灯广告屏装置PLC 2、控制要求:: Ⅰ341212345678Ⅳ56789 (1)该广告屏中间8根灯管亮灭的时序为:第1根亮→2亮→3亮→„„→ 第8根亮,时间间隔为1s ,全亮后,显示10s...

利用8031单片机,设计跑马灯和流水灯。急急急。
ORG 0000H ;程序开始地址.SJMP MAIN ;跳转到MAIN.ORG 0030H ;程序入口.MAIN:MOV 30H, #7FH MOV 31H, #55H LOOP1:MOV A, 30H LOOP11:RL A MOV P1, A LCALL DELAY JNB P3.2, LOOP2 SJMP LOOP11 LOOP2:MOV A, 31H LOOP22:CPL A MOV P1, ...

...每按一次键,发光二极管位置右移一次;每按一次键流水灯的方向...
已经调试和仿真。用两种语言编写。程序中加了按键防抖和按键释放判断功能。\/*STC51单片机编程实验第一课:彩灯控制器设计(跑马灯))*\/ \/*以下为汇编语言*\/ key0bitP2.0 key1bitP2.1 org 0000h jmpstart org0030h start:mov P0,#11111110B Begin:;jbkey0,next0 calldelay10ms jbkey0,...

小车自动往返系统的设计
1.按下启动按钮,闪光灯控制装置开始工作;按下停止按钮,闪光灯控制装置停止工作。2.闪光灯的工作方式由闪烁方式选择开关和单步\/连续开关决定。3. 闪烁方式选择开关用于选择闪光灯的闪烁的式样,闪烁方式选择开关有四个位置,故考虑四种闪烁式样。(1)闪烁方式选择开关在位置1时,按下启动按钮后,(L5+...

用51单片机设计8个灯的跑马灯程序拜托各位大神
while(x--){ for(j=0;j<125;j++) {;} } } \/*主程序*\/ void main() { uchar led_sdata; \/*显示寄存器*\/ uchar i; while(1){ led_sdata=0xfe; \/*初始化显示寄存器为1号灯亮*\/ led_port = led_sdata; \/*将显示寄存器输出到LED端口*\/ delay_1ms(200); delay_1ms(200); ...

朋友们你们谁有流水灯和跑马灯的电路图 我想自己做一个送朋友(不使用单...
去百度图片,搜索跑马灯或流水灯就行了,可以搜索到很多的原理图的,不用单片机的。

C语言设计跑马灯程序
void main(void){ uint i;uchar temp;while(1){ temp=0x01;for(i=0;i<8;i++) \/\/8个流水灯逐个闪动 { P1=~temp;delay(100); \/\/调用延时函数 temp<<=1;} } void delay(uint t) \/\/定义延时函数 { register uint bt;for(;t;t--)for(bt=0;bt<255;bt++);} 跑马灯程...

用西门子PLC300设计流水灯,跑马灯的程序是什么?
1、霓虹灯广告屏装置PLC 控制梯形图的设计与调试, 该广告屏共有8根灯管,24只流水灯,每4只灯为一组。霓虹灯广告屏装置PLC 2、控制要求:: Ⅰ341212345678Ⅳ56789 (1)该广告屏中间8根灯管亮灭的时序为:第1根亮→2亮→3亮→„„→ 第8根亮,时间间隔为1s ,全亮后,显示10s...

相似回答